gāo(gao1) // pronunciation of 羔 in Mandarin Pinyin

Basic information about 羔

Unihan definition: lamb, kid

Number of strokes: 10

Radical:  123.4

Frequency rank: 3604

General standard index number: 2050

Examples of words containing this character: 羊羔, 羔皮, 羔羊, 兔羔子, 代罪羔羊, 替罪羔羊, 王八羔子, 天主的羔羊

English translation (based on CEDICT):

羔[gāo]:
- lamb
